Sat 1368292633441931

decimal
337317.133441931
degree
0°127317′645″133441931‴
percentile
65.15679214033588%
name
edswdoyelfa
cycle
0
epoch
1
period
167
block
337317
offset
133441931
timestamp
rarity
common